Transaction 19863678f52af2871c51a0392707bf7a19befdc47e5ea290091b62fe71163b71

1 Input
2 Outputs
  • 19863678f52af2871c51a0392707bf7a19befdc47e5ea290091b62fe71163b71:0
  • value  83479
    address  15bUj7K9HbR9CiWE6eKihQJZ6MkSig1D9g
  • 19863678f52af2871c51a0392707bf7a19befdc47e5ea290091b62fe71163b71:1
  • value  539937
    address  37RN4SWEE8qxrwy3p5iXSH9zpzE18rPohB